NASA Launches DART Mission to Kick an Asteroid Off Course

Spread the love

NASA is making ready a mission to intentionally smash a spacecraft into an asteroid — a check run ought to humanity ever must cease an enormous area rock from wiping out life on Earth.

It could sound like science fiction, however the DART (Double Asteroid Redirection Test) is an actual proof-of-concept experiment, blasting off at 10:21pm Pacific Time Tuesday (11:51am IST Wednesday) aboard a SpaceX rocket from Vandenberg Space Force Base in California.

The purpose is to barely alter the trajectory of Dimorphos, a “moonlet” round 525 toes (160 metres, or two Statues of Liberty) extensive that circles a a lot bigger asteroid known as Didymos (2,500 toes in diameter). The pair orbit the Sun collectively.

Impact ought to happen within the fall of 2022, when the binary asteroid system is 6.eight million miles (11 million kilometres) from Earth, virtually the closest level they ever get.

“What we’re trying to learn is how to deflect a threat,” NASA’s high scientist Thomas Zuburchen stated of the $330 million (roughly Rs. 2,460 crore) challenge, the primary of its type.

To be clear, the asteroids in query pose no risk to our planet.

But they belong to a category of our bodies often called Near-Earth Objects (NEOs), which method inside 30 million miles.

NASA’s Planetary Defense Coordination Office is most keen on these bigger than 460 toes in measurement, which have the potential to stage whole cities or areas with many occasions the power of common nuclear bombs.

There are 10,000 identified near-Earth asteroids 460 toes in measurement or higher, however none has a big likelihood to hit within the subsequent 100 years. One main caveat: scientists suppose there are nonetheless 15,000 extra such objects ready to be found.

15,000mph kick

Planetary scientists can create miniature impacts in labs and use the outcomes to create subtle fashions about tips on how to divert an asteroid — however fashions are all the time inferior to actual world assessments.

Scientists say the Didymos-Dimorphos system is an “ideal natural laboratory,” as a result of Earth-based telescopes can simply measure the brightness variation of the pair and choose the time it takes the moonlet to orbit its large brother.

Since the present orbit interval is thought, the change will reveal the impact of the influence, scheduled to happen between September 26 and October 1, 2022.

What’s extra, for the reason that asteroids’ orbit by no means intersects our planet, they’re thought safer to review.

The DART probe, which is a field the scale of a giant fridge with limousine-sized photo voltaic panels on both facet, will slam into Dimorphos at simply over 15,000 miles an hour.

Andy Rivkin, DART investigation staff lead, stated that the present orbital interval is 11 hours and 55 minutes, and the staff expects the kick will shave round 10 minutes off that point.

There is a few uncertainty about how a lot power will probably be transferred by the influence, as a result of the moonlet’s inner composition and porosity aren’t identified.

The extra particles that is generated, the extra push will probably be imparted on Dimorphos.

“Every time we show up at an asteroid, we find stuff we don’t expect,” stated Rivkin.

The DART spacecraft additionally comprises subtle devices for navigation and imaging, together with the Italian Space Agency’s Light Italian CubeSat for Imaging of Asteroids (LICIACube) to look at the crash and its after-effects.

“The CubeSat is going to give us, we hope, the shot, the most spectacular image of DART’s impact and the ejecta plume coming off the asteroid. That will be a truly historic, spectacular image,” stated Tom Statler, DART program scientist.

Nuclear blasts

The so-called “kinetic impactor” technique is not the one method to divert an asteroid, however it’s the solely method able to deploy with present expertise.

Others which were hypothesised embody flying a spacecraft shut by to impart a small gravitational pressure.

Another is detonating a nuclear blast shut by — however not on the thing itself, as within the movies Armageddon and Deep Impact — which might in all probability create many extra perilous objects.

Scientists estimate 460-foot asteroids strike as soon as each 20,000 years.

Asteroids which can be six miles or wider — such because the one which struck 66 million years in the past and led to the extinction of most life on Earth, together with the dinosaurs — happen round each 100-200 million years.
